Airport starts have their own curb rules: at Frederick W. Smith International Airport (MEM) (2491 Winchester Rd., Memphis, TN 38116), coach buses use the upper inner roadway at marked pickup/drop-off stops, while the lower inner lane is limited to 10′-10″ and the lower center and outer lanes are closed. Your bus uses the marked upper roadway instead of getting sent into the wrong terminal lane; the airport’s Frederick W. Smith International Airport commercial ground transportation page has the current coach-bus curb details.

Full-size 40- to 56-passenger motorcoaches typically include an onboard restroom, which is one of the biggest advantages for long hauls like Memphis to New Orleans (395 miles) or Memphis to Chicago (530 miles). Minibuses in the 15- to 35-passenger range may or may not include an onboard restroom depending on the specific vehicle. Mention it when you request your quote and the results will show what's available for your route and group size.
No. On multi-day trips, driver lodging at the destination is arranged and paid for separately — it is not included in your charter bus quote. Federal FMCSA Hours of Service regulations also require drivers to take mandatory rest periods on long routes, so multi-day itineraries need to account for that timing. Memphis to New Orleans via I-55 South (395 miles, approximately six hours) is one of the busiest long-distance charter routes from Memphis — especially during Mardi Gras season in February and March. Memphis to Nashville via I-40 East (212 miles, approximately three hours) is the most frequently traveled route year-round, driven by concerts at Bridgestone Arena, Titans games at Nissan Stadium, and corporate conferences at Music City Center. The Tunica casino corridor (25–35 miles south on US-61) is the most popular short-haul run.
